Job Title: Operational Support Officer/Receptionist
The Operational Support teams engage and provide support to a variety of services across Adult Social Care, including Adult Safeguarding, Mental Health, Learning Disabilities, and Older People/Physical Disabilities. The teams are instrumental to the coordination of reception duties, processing complex referrals across numerous access points in HASC, ensuring essential data is communicated to relevant services; ensuring that data quality is in place for statutory returns and accurate reporting; providing finance-related support to ensure payments and contributions are promptly loaded. Information received can be highly sensitive and at times can include distressing content.
As a Support Officer/Receptionist within the team, you will be expected to input data relevant to various services across adult social care using multiple systems to a high standard. It is essential that the applicant has an excellent command of written English and also has a very good level of numeracy, with the ability to work on their own initiative and communicate openly with the rest of the team about day-to-day tasks and workflow.
You will be required to ensure data is loaded promptly and may oversee electronic referral routes into Adult Social Care, flagging up any urgent issues, and working in liaison with colleagues to ensure statutory and locally required timescales are met while remaining flexible to service demands and pressures. You will also be the first point of contact for service users, their families, contractors, stakeholders, and internal customers.
The successful applicant must have excellent organisational skills with the ability to prioritise to ensure deadlines are met. They should have empathy, a mature outlook, and be confident interacting with service users that have Learning Disabilities, able to remain calm in difficult situations, multitask, and work in a demanding environment.
